0

Google Maps API の Geocoding サービスを使用して住所の緯度と経度の値を取得し、結果を PHP に渡してデータベースに接続し、見つかった住所から特定の距離内にある場所を見つけようとしています。次に、結果を JavaScript に戻して、結果を Google マップに表示します。

すべてが機能していますが、javascript から php に変数を渡すことができないようです。これは、phpがサーバー側でjavascriptがクライアント側であるためだと理解していますが、それを行う方法を説明しているフォーラムをいくつか見ましたが、同じファイルではありません。

同じファイルでjavascript変数をphpに渡す方法はありますか?

どうもありがとう。

4

2 に答える 2

0

GET変数を使用できます。

:

<?php 
if(isset($_GET["Result"])) 
{
    /*DO WORK WITH THE VARIABLE*/

}
else
{
?>
 <SCRIPT language="JavaScript"> 
 var JSVARIABLE="Foo";
 location.href="pageurl.php?Result=" + JSVARIABLE; 
 </SCRIPT>
<?php
}
?>
于 2013-04-10T16:43:59.980 に答える